Gwacheon Korean restaurant: Bibisam’s octopus stone-pot rice

In short

Bibisam Gwacheon Main Branch is a Korean restaurant about a one-minute walk from Exit 11 of Government Complex Gwacheon Station. I tried bulgogi bibimbap, two kinds of tteokgalbi, and octopus stone-pot rice; the latter was my favorite for its chewy octopus and crisp scorched rice, though there was a wait at weekend lunch.

What does Hwangdeung torim bulgogi bibimbap taste like?

I had the Hwangdeung torim bulgogi bibimbap set. The bibimbap had generous portions of bulgogi along with shredded radish salad, mushrooms, spinach, egg, bracken fern, and other ingredients.

The torim rice, meaning rice rinsed in broth, was already evenly seasoned. I did not need to add extra sauce; I simply mixed the ingredients well with chopsticks. The fluffy rice and vegetables went well with the sweet bulgogi, and I also liked the flavor of the rice itself.

How were the Korean pork and Korean beef tteokgalbi different?

The Korean pork tteokgalbi came with an egg. I liked its pleasantly chewy texture.

I also tried the Korean beef tteokgalbi. The sauces tasted the same to me; the difference between the pork and beef was more in the meat’s texture and juiciness than in the flavor itself. Both were good, so it was hard to choose one as better.

Why was the stone-pot octopus fish roe rice my favorite?

Of everything I ate that day, the stone-pot octopus fish roe rice was my favorite. It had plenty of plump octopus, along with flying-fish roe, minced bulgogi, pickled radish, imitation crab, sesame seeds, mushrooms, and vegetables.

This dish also used torim rice that was already seasoned, so the ingredients and seasoning worked well together. It was mildly sweet, salty, and nutty, and I liked the chewy texture of the octopus. What I especially liked was being able to eat the scorched rice that formed in the stone pot.

How was it for a solo meal or lunch with others?

Overall, the food was less strongly seasoned than I expected, and I was satisfied with both the meal composition and the prices. I thought it would be fine for eating alone, and worth considering for a family meal or a work dinner as well. There was, however, a real wait at weekend lunch. If I returned, I would want to have the stone-pot octopus fish roe rice again.
